When Maggie Sue Leverett was born on 20 December 1884, in Bastrop, Texas, United States, her father, John C Leverett, was 31 and her mother, Victoria Brown, was 23. She married Theodore Jackson Mitchell on 12 January 1914, in Franklin, Robertson, Texas, United States. They were the parents of at least 1 son and 1 daughter. She lived in Franklin, Robertson, Texas, United States in 1920 and Justice Precinct 2, Robertson, Texas, United States in 1940. She died on 4 April 1961, in Hearne, Robertson, Texas, United States, at the age of 76, and was buried in Hearne, Robertson, Texas, United States.
